Top Attractions on Amsterdam Holidays
Amsterdam holidays offer far more than just great prices. The city is known for its unique atmosphere, historic streets and world famous attractions.
The Anne Frank House provides a powerful insight into history, while the Rijksmuseum and Van Gogh Museum showcase some of the world’s most celebrated artworks. A canal cruise offers a different perspective of the city, giving you the chance to experience its iconic waterways at a relaxed pace.
For something more laid back, Vondelpark is perfect for walking, cycling or simply enjoying the surroundings, particularly during the warmer months.
Why Choose Amsterdam for a Holiday?
Amsterdam is a destination that combines convenience with variety. Its compact size makes it easy to explore, while its mix of culture, nightlife and food ensures there is something for every type of traveller.
Areas such as the Canal Belt, Jordaan and the Museum Quarter each offer a different experience, from historic architecture to independent shops and cafes.
When to Book Amsterdam Holidays
Amsterdam is a year round destination, with each season offering something slightly different. Spring is one of the most popular times to visit due to tulip season, while summer brings festivals and long days.
Autumn offers fewer crowds and a more relaxed pace, while winter is known for festive markets and cosy city breaks. Travellers looking for value often find the best deals by avoiding peak periods or by booking early.
